mirror of
https://github.com/Nioux/AideDeJeu.git
synced 2025-10-30 15:06:06 +00:00
Tests
This commit is contained in:
parent
2ebe1c2b25
commit
0d85424bc5
3 changed files with 40 additions and 1 deletions
|
|
@ -30,6 +30,7 @@ namespace AideDeJeu.Droid
|
||||||
TaskScheduler.UnobservedTaskException += TaskSchedulerOnUnobservedTaskException;
|
TaskScheduler.UnobservedTaskException += TaskSchedulerOnUnobservedTaskException;
|
||||||
|
|
||||||
Xamarin.Essentials.Platform.Init(this, bundle);
|
Xamarin.Essentials.Platform.Init(this, bundle);
|
||||||
|
Xamarin.Forms.Forms.SetFlags("CollectionView_Experimental");
|
||||||
Xamarin.Essentials.ExperimentalFeatures.Enable(Xamarin.Essentials.ExperimentalFeatures.ShareFileRequest);
|
Xamarin.Essentials.ExperimentalFeatures.Enable(Xamarin.Essentials.ExperimentalFeatures.ShareFileRequest);
|
||||||
|
|
||||||
Rg.Plugins.Popup.Popup.Init(this, bundle);
|
Rg.Plugins.Popup.Popup.Init(this, bundle);
|
||||||
|
|
|
||||||
|
|
@ -146,7 +146,11 @@ namespace AideDeJeu.Views.Library
|
||||||
private void ItemsListView_ItemTapped(object sender, ItemTappedEventArgs e)
|
private void ItemsListView_ItemTapped(object sender, ItemTappedEventArgs e)
|
||||||
{
|
{
|
||||||
if (e.Item == null) return;
|
if (e.Item == null) return;
|
||||||
((ListView)sender).SelectedItem = null;
|
var lv = sender as ListView;
|
||||||
|
if (lv != null)
|
||||||
|
{
|
||||||
|
lv.SelectedItem = null;
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-4,6 +4,7 @@
|
||||||
xmlns:local="clr-namespace:AideDeJeu.Views"
|
xmlns:local="clr-namespace:AideDeJeu.Views"
|
||||||
xmlns:pc="clr-namespace:AideDeJeu.Views.PlayerCharacter"
|
xmlns:pc="clr-namespace:AideDeJeu.Views.PlayerCharacter"
|
||||||
xmlns:library="clr-namespace:AideDeJeu.Views.Library"
|
xmlns:library="clr-namespace:AideDeJeu.Views.Library"
|
||||||
|
xmlns:tools="clr-namespace:AideDeJeu.Tools"
|
||||||
x:Class="AideDeJeu.Views.MainShell"
|
x:Class="AideDeJeu.Views.MainShell"
|
||||||
BackgroundColor="{DynamicResource HDWhite}"
|
BackgroundColor="{DynamicResource HDWhite}"
|
||||||
FlyoutBackgroundColor="{DynamicResource HDWhite}"
|
FlyoutBackgroundColor="{DynamicResource HDWhite}"
|
||||||
|
|
@ -12,6 +13,11 @@
|
||||||
Shell.UnselectedColor="{DynamicResource HDLightGrey}"
|
Shell.UnselectedColor="{DynamicResource HDLightGrey}"
|
||||||
>
|
>
|
||||||
<Shell.Resources>
|
<Shell.Resources>
|
||||||
|
<ResourceDictionary>
|
||||||
|
<tools:MonsterMarkdownTheme x:Key="MonsterMarkdownTheme" />
|
||||||
|
<tools:NullToFalseConverter x:Key="NullToFalseConverter" />
|
||||||
|
<tools:HeaderLevelToStyleConverter x:Key="HeaderLevelToStyleConverter" />
|
||||||
|
</ResourceDictionary>
|
||||||
<ResourceDictionary>
|
<ResourceDictionary>
|
||||||
<Color x:Key="NavigationPrimary">#2196F3</Color>
|
<Color x:Key="NavigationPrimary">#2196F3</Color>
|
||||||
<Style x:Key="BaseStyle" TargetType="Element">
|
<Style x:Key="BaseStyle" TargetType="Element">
|
||||||
|
|
@ -34,6 +40,34 @@
|
||||||
<Label Text="{Binding CurrentItem.CurrentItem.CurrentItem.Route}" />
|
<Label Text="{Binding CurrentItem.CurrentItem.CurrentItem.Route}" />
|
||||||
<Label Text="{Binding CurrentItem.CurrentItem.CurrentItem.Content.BindingContext.Item.Title}" />
|
<Label Text="{Binding CurrentItem.CurrentItem.CurrentItem.Content.BindingContext.Item.Title}" />
|
||||||
<Label Text="{Binding Main.CurrentItem.Item.Name}" />
|
<Label Text="{Binding Main.CurrentItem.Item.Name}" />
|
||||||
|
<!--<CollectionView IsVisible="{Binding Main.CurrentItem.Filter, Converter={StaticResource NullToFalseConverter}}" ItemsSource="{Binding Main.CurrentItem.Filter.Filters}" >
|
||||||
|
<CollectionView.ItemTemplate>
|
||||||
|
<DataTemplate>
|
||||||
|
<ViewCell>
|
||||||
|
<ViewCell.View>
|
||||||
|
<StackLayout Margin="10,5,10,0" Padding="0" Spacing="0">
|
||||||
|
<Label BindingContext="{Binding}" Text="{Binding Name}" Style="{StaticResource Key=heading3}" />
|
||||||
|
<Picker HorizontalOptions="FillAndExpand" ItemsSource="{Binding KeyValues, Mode=OneWay}" ItemDisplayBinding="{Binding Value, Mode=OneWay}" SelectedIndex="{Binding Index, Mode=TwoWay}" />
|
||||||
|
</StackLayout>
|
||||||
|
</ViewCell.View>
|
||||||
|
</ViewCell>
|
||||||
|
</DataTemplate>
|
||||||
|
</CollectionView.ItemTemplate>
|
||||||
|
</CollectionView>-->
|
||||||
|
<ListView BackgroundColor="Red" IsVisible="{Binding Main.CurrentItem.Filter, Converter={StaticResource NullToFalseConverter}}" SelectionMode="None" ItemsSource="{Binding Main.CurrentItem.Filter.Filters}" HasUnevenRows="True" RowHeight="-1" SeparatorVisibility="None" IsPullToRefreshEnabled="False" HorizontalOptions="FillAndExpand" VerticalOptions="Start">
|
||||||
|
<ListView.ItemTemplate>
|
||||||
|
<DataTemplate>
|
||||||
|
<ViewCell>
|
||||||
|
<ViewCell.View>
|
||||||
|
<StackLayout Margin="10,5,10,0" Padding="0" Spacing="0">
|
||||||
|
<Label BindingContext="{Binding}" Text="{Binding Name}" Style="{StaticResource Key=heading3}" />
|
||||||
|
<Picker HorizontalOptions="FillAndExpand" ItemsSource="{Binding KeyValues, Mode=OneWay}" ItemDisplayBinding="{Binding Value, Mode=OneWay}" SelectedIndex="{Binding Index, Mode=TwoWay}" />
|
||||||
|
</StackLayout>
|
||||||
|
</ViewCell.View>
|
||||||
|
</ViewCell>
|
||||||
|
</DataTemplate>
|
||||||
|
</ListView.ItemTemplate>
|
||||||
|
</ListView>
|
||||||
</StackLayout>
|
</StackLayout>
|
||||||
</Shell.FlyoutHeader>
|
</Shell.FlyoutHeader>
|
||||||
|
|
||||||
|
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ue